Directions:

  1. Cook potatoes with 1 tsp salt in boiling water just to cover (about 25 minutes), or until tender; drain, and cool just to touch.
  2. Mash the potatoes in a large bowl, using a potato masher.
  3. Stir in the remaining 1 tsp salt, cream cheese, egg, 2 Tbsp flour, pepper (if using) and the baking powder; mix well until thoroughly combined.
  4. Spoon the mixture into 6 large mounds on a baking sheet.
  5. Shape each mound into a 4-inch bowl-like shapes, using the back of a spoon; cover and freeze until firm and frozen (at this point you may keep them in the freezer up to one month until ready to use, just store them in a zip-lock freezer bag).
  6. When ready to use, remove them from the freezer, and place the potato bowls on a lightly-greased cookie sheet.
  7. Brush the potato bowls with melted butter (do not thaw), and sprinkle with paprika.
  8. Bake (frozen) bowls in a 450 degree oven, for 15 minutes, or until thoroughly heated, and lightly browned.
